Key Features
- Pi5 16GB Pack: RasTech Starter kit for Raspberry Pi 5 includes 1 x Pi5 16GB board ,1 x 64GB Card, 2 x Card Readers,1 x Active Cooler,1 x ABS Case for Pi 5, 2 x 4K Micro HD Out Cable,1 x GaN 27W 5.1V5A USB-C Power supply,1 x Screwdriver and 1 x instructions
- Pi 5 16GB Board:The Pi 5 16GB ram board is equipped with a 64-bit quad-core Arm Cortex-A76 processor running at 2.4GHz and an 800MHz VideoCore VII GPU with support for OpenGL ES 3.1 and Vulkan 1.2, which delivers a significant increase in graphics performance. Dual HD Out 4Kp60 display outputs and a built-in dual 4-channel MIPI camera/display transceiver provide state-of-the-art camera support. The Pi 5 offers a 2-3 times increase in CPU performance compare to Pi 4.
- Important Graphics Features: Equipped with an 800MHz VideoCore VII GPU and providing better graphics performance, suitable for multimedia applications,gaming,and graphics intensive tasks.Provides 1 UART interface,1 card slot that supports high-speed operation, 2 USB. 3 0.5 ports that support synchronous 0Gbps operation,2 USB 2.0 port ports,2 4Kp60 display outputs that support HDR.Built-in dedicated dual 4-channel 1Gbps MIPI DSI/CSI connectors,triple the total bandwidth.
- Active Cooler for Pi 5: Compatible with active cooler for Raspberry Pi 5, provide Pi 5 16gb board with better cooling effect in using. The ABS Case can accurately access USB-C power jack,Micro HD Out ports, USB ports, Ethernet jack, card slot, power button, 4-lane MIPI DSI/CSI connectors and so on, and it also supports installation of cooling fan.
- 64GB Card Kit and GaN 27W PD Power Supply: With extra 64GB card to store more files and keep better performance for Raspberry Pi 5 16GB;card readers for multiple medium,keeping better performance for Pi 5. 27W USB C Power Supply is compatible with Pi 5 16GB/8GB/4GB, offers a variety of output voltage options, including 5.1V at 5A, 9.0V at 3.0A, 12.0V at 2.25A, and 15.0V at 1.8A, providing for different device requirements.
